Checks if you own a game on Steam on various websites

Latest Version

Version
0.0.16
Update
August 20, 2024
Size
21.68KiB
Developer
Category
Users
376
Rating
3.4 ★
Manifest Version
3
Web Store Status
Languages Support
English
See more
Permissions
Storage
Scripting
See more

Steam Owned Extension

Checks if you already have a game in Steam, Epic, GOG library, itch.io

Works on many websites. https://alexa.weezeewig.com/SteamOwned/SupportedWebsites.html

This extension only looks at your list of games and wishlists. This information is kept on your computer and not sent anywhere. You can see which sites it has access to in \"settings\" > \"extensions\" > \"details\"

To use...

Go to one of the supported websites.
Click on the \"library\" icon on the top right of the browser.

Tell me if you want any other sites added.


Warning: double check on steam first.
It will be incorrect if the game name is different than the same game on steam. ie. \"Train simulator\" on Steam is \"Train simulator 2016\" on humblebundle. \"ABZÛ\" on Steam is ABZU on humblebundle. etc...

It won't work if people put things in blocks because we can't insert any links/images into those blocks.

2024-08-20: Added fanatical support
2023-08-06: Fixed EPIC games support
Read more

Source Manifest.json

{"update_url": "https://clients2.google.com/service/update2/crx","name": "Steam Owned","description": "Checks if you own a game on Steam on various websites","version": "0.0.16","manifest_version": 3,"icons": {"128": "icon_128.png"},"permissions": ["storage","scripting"],"content_scripts": [{"matches": ["https://store.steampowered.com/*","https://steamcommunity.com/*"],"run_at": "document_idle","js": ["SteamOwned.js"]},{"matches": ["https://fanatical.com/*","https://*.fanatical.com/*"],"run_at": "document_idle","js": ["Fanatical.js"]},{"matches": ["https://barter.vg/*","https://eneba.com/*","https://*.eneba.com/*","https://store.epicgames.com/*","https://fanatical.com/*","https://*.fanatical.com/*","https://g2a.com/*","https://*.g2a.com/*","https://www.gog.com/*","https://humblebundle.com/*","https://*.humblebundle.com/*","https://itch.io/*","https://*.reddit.com/r/*Game*","https://*.reddit.com/r/*game*","https://*.reddit.com/r/Steam*","https://*.reddit.com/r/humblebundle*","https://reddit.com/r/steam*","https://*.reddit.com/r/IGSRep*","https://store.steampowered.com/*","https://www.steamtrades.com/*"],"run_at": "document_idle","js": ["SteamOwnedButton.js"]}],"background": {"service_worker": "background.js"},"action": {"default_popup": "popup.html"},"web_accessible_resources": [{"resources": ["FanaticalGet.js"],"matches": ["https://fanatical.com/*","https://*.fanatical.com/*"]}],"host_permissions": ["https://barter.vg/*","https://eneba.com/*","https://fanatical.com/*","https://*.fanatical.com/*","https://*.eneba.com/*","https://epicgames.com/*","https://*.epicgames.com/*","https://g2a.com/*","https://*.g2a.com/*","https://www.gog.com/en/account","https://www.gog.com/en/account/wishlist","https://humblebundle.com/*","https://*.humblebundle.com/*","https://itch.io/*","https://*.reddit.com/*","https://reddit.com/*","https://store.steampowered.com/wishlist/*","https://api.steampowered.com/*","https://www.steamtrades.com/*"]}
Read more

Similar Extensions

User reviews

icon

Ray Cornwall (ID: 00000097a0e8a9fb) Voted 5 ★ - Updated 07/14/2022 Here's the trick- enter the NUMERICAL ID for your steam account, not your username. It's on your steam profile- I had to go to my steam profile at https://steamcommunity.com/id/USERNAME, and then click on Steam ID in the upper right corner. It was the third entry. Once I did that, this worked, and it worked well! Maybe, in a further version, there could be a step to show a user how to do this, or something similar. It's a barebones extension, but it works!

icon

Maverynthia Crowinthas (ID: 0000003b025ff9d8) Voted 1 ★ - Updated 07/12/2022 I got to steam and it keeps telling me to login. I think this extention has been abandoned.